The competition consists of three main categories: short films, posters, and articles, offering a total prize pool of over 120 million VND. Winners will receive cash prizes, medals, and the opportunity to attend courses to further enhance their skills.

The Let’s On Air 2016 program is organized by the Student Communication Group (S Communications) at the Ho Chi Minh City University of Economics, in collaboration with Poca Potato Snack – PepsiCo Vietnam Food Company Limited.
